Abstract
PURPOSE: To facilitate the transferring procedure to the oxide film described in the title, by making a transfer material, made by sticking nonadhesive ink layer to a base having release property, adhere tentative to the surface of the film described in the titled having tentative adhesive medium layer, then by heating so as to let the dyestuff permeate into the film.
CONSTITUTION: A transfer material is made by making an ink layer 2 having no or little adhesive property adhere to a base 1 having release property, or having release layer on the surface. On the other hand, a tentative adhesive layer 6 having adhesive power of high bonding force is previously made on the surface of anodic oxide film 5 of Al or Al alloy 4. The ink layer 2 of said transfer material is tentatively sticked to the tentative adhesive layer 6 by heating or pressing and the dyes contained in the ink layer 2 is permeated through the tentative adhesive layer 6 to the anodic oxide film 5. This method allows to facilitate the coloring of oxide film described in the title without causing handling troubles unlike clnventional method where ink layer having adhesive property in itself is used.
